首页 > 解决方案 > 为校准模型拆分保留数据

问题描述

我需要拆分我的进一步数据集以拟合校准模型..但我不知道如何进一步拆分它。见下文

我已经用下面的方法训练了我的模型

Train =  pd.read_csv("Test.csv")
ytrain = Train['Fraud']
Xtrain = Train.drop( ['Fraud'], axis = 1 )

我如何进一步拆分以下数据以适合我的校准模型

Test = pd.read_csv("Test.csv")
ytest = Test['Fraud']
Xtest = Test.drop( ['Fraud'], axis = 1 )

标签: pythonpandasmachine-learningscikit-learn

解决方案


如果您使用CalibratedClassifierCV(),它将根据用于交叉验证的测试样本进行校准。如果您想手动选择用于校准的数据,您可以设置参数cv="prefit",然后设置新.fitCalibratedClassifierCV验证集。


推荐阅读